Kevin Greiner <kgreiner@xpediantsolutions.com> writes:
> Simon Josefsson <jas@extundo.com> writes:
>
>> Simon Josefsson <jas@extundo.com> writes:
>>
>>> Notice that the server is "news.gmane.org" and not
>>> "nntp:news.gmane.org" which I would expect. I'm replacing all such
>>> occurrences with the fully qualified server name now and checking if
>>> it helps...
>
> This behavior is due to the agent using server names, rather than
> methods, to keep track of the agentized servers. As you noted, your
> configuration provided a server name that was not fully qualified so
> the agent used it.
Yes. I cannot reproduce this error, so consider it caused by an
earlier problem that corrupted my .newsrc.eld, and now solved.
>> This helped. To another agent problem:
>>
>> The agent add/remove commands in the server buffer are confused.
>>
>> Starting situation:
>>
>> {nntp:news.nada.kth.se} (opened)
>>
>> That is my native server, i.e.:
>>
>> '(gnus-select-method (quote (nntp "news.nada.kth.se" (nntp-address "localhost") (nntp-port-number 1191))))
>>
>> I press J a:
>>
>> Entered nntp:news.nada.kth.se into the Agent
>>
>> {nntp:news.nada.kth.se} (opened)
>>
>> Notice no (agent)
>>
>> I press J a again and get
>>
>> Entered nntp:news.nada.kth.se into the Agent
>>
>> {nntp:news.nada.kth.se} (opened) (agent)
>>
>> Now the lib/servers file contain:
>>
>> ("nntp:news.nada.kth.se" "native")
>>
>> Bad...
>
> Interesting, this is further evidence of problems with the method/name
> mapping. I made changes to that code this morning (29 Dec). Have you
> updated to the latest CVS since then?
Yes, I'm running latest CVS now, and I was able to reproduce it again.
The first J a add "native" and the second add "nntp:news.nada.kth.se".
